NPHCE – Geriatric Clinics at Your Doorstep

The National Programme for Health Care of the Elderly (NPHCE) isn’t just another government initiative—it’s a quiet revolution transforming how India cares for its aging population. Under this programme, the government has set up exclusive geriatric clinics, dedicated OPDs, physiotherapy units, and elder-friendly wards across the healthcare spectrum—from Primary Health Centres (PHCs) and Community Health Centres (CHCs) to district hospitals and even tertiary medical colleges. Seniors aged 60 and above can access completely free services, including routine health checkups, diagnostics, medications, rehabilitative care, counseling, and home-based services—all tailored to common age-related conditions like joint pain, dementia, hypertension, diabetes, vision loss, and more.

The goal? To restore dignity, independence, and easy access to quality healthcare—right in your own district. No more long waits or expensive treatments at private clinics. RVY – Mobility Made Free

For too long, mobility aids like walking sticks, wheelchairs, hearing aids, and dentures have felt like luxuries for India’s low-income elderly. But the Rashtriya Vayoshri Yojana (RVY) is changing that—one free device at a time. This powerful government scheme is specially designed for senior citizens aged 60+ from Below Poverty Line (BPL) families earning ₹15,000/month or less, and offers a full range of assistive aids at zero cost. Think spectacles that restore vision, dentures that bring back smiles, and hearing aids that reconnect conversations. The devices aren’t just handed over—they’re personally fitted and distributed at local camps held in over 300 districts across India, with free training and one year of aftercare, courtesy of ALIMCO (Artificial Limbs Manufacturing Corporation of India). It’s not charity—it’s empowerment. Seniors who once stayed indoors due to disability can now step outside with confidence, reclaiming both mobility and self-worth.

Varishtha Mediclaim – Health Insurance Simplified

Growing older shouldn’t mean growing anxious about medical bills. The Varistha Mediclaim Policy, designed especially for seniors aged 60 to 80, offers comprehensive coverage for hospitalization, pre-existing illnesses (after a short waiting period), and even post-treatment medication. With benefits like AYUSH coverage, domiciliary care, and annual health check-ups, this paid plan strikes the right balance between affordability and protection. Whether you’re managing diabetes or recovering from surgery, this policy ensures you’re not alone in the journey. It’s more than a policy—it’s your health partner in the golden years.

IPOP – Homes, Daycares & Mobile Clinics

The Integrated Programme for Older Persons (IPOP) is India’s heartfelt promise to its elderly—a lifeline that goes far beyond just health checkups. Through this scheme, the government funds credible NGOs to run old age homes, senior day-care centres, and mobile health units that travel across remote villages, ensuring that no elder is left behind. But it’s not just about shelter or treatment—it’s about restoring routine, respect, and relationships. Imagine a senior citizen in a small village receiving medical care at their doorstep, engaging in a bhajan circle at a day-care centre, or finally feeling safe and heard in a dignified residential home. IPOP is how India brings not just services, but soulful support, to its ageing population.
